Critics argue that TikTok's content moderation practices remain insufficient to prevent the spread of harmful or misleading content, particularly among young users. They call for stricter regulations and greater transparency regarding data privacy and security policies. Many express concern over the platform's influence on mental health and its compliance with Australian laws. The royal commission serves as a crucial platform to hold TikTok accountable and to establish robust frameworks that ensure user safety and protect public interest in the rapidly evolving digital landscape.
